HELP,

Its pitch black and im trying to drop my spare tyre, it looks like it needs a adaptor but i cant find it anywhere can someone shed some light on this PLEASE!

Yes it has an adaptor just like the old mag wheel nut locks. I believe you should be able to get under the car and knock the security device out with a hammer and chisel then just use the jack handle to wind it down.

Look in the glovebox, it's usually in a plastic bag with instructions or in the Service book folder.

The older 100 series needed an adaptor but my 2006 model is just an eye which the hook on the end of the jack handle fits.

I did find 2 adaptors it was with all the paperwork from the dealer in my filing cabinet, now one is in the tool bag and the spare in the glove box!

It is a trap for young players, if you have a 06 100s it would be worth checking to see if you have that adaptor before heading off!!
